Output fd27caeb683c2ce4a17618189f19b6a6bd3ec75c59efe72a4c97fd33f6f4f9e1:0

value
821621
script pubkey
OP_0 OP_PUSHBYTES_20 d04c1d204406c1e465d7a868a680d9d550d9aa6d
address
bc1q6pxp6gzyqmq7gewh4p52dqxe64gdn2nd5u0rau
transaction
fd27caeb683c2ce4a17618189f19b6a6bd3ec75c59efe72a4c97fd33f6f4f9e1
confirmations
228084
spent
true